Working Principles

The SS34L R3G is a Schottky diode, which utilizes a metal-semiconductor junction to achieve fast switching and low forward voltage drop. When a forward bias is applied, the diode conducts current with minimal voltage loss, making it suitable for high-efficiency rectification.
